怎么才能有一种编程思维

时间:2025-03-05 00:37:34 明星趣事

要培养编程思维,可以遵循以下步骤:

理解问题

识别和定义问题:明确需要解决的核心需求,了解输入、输出和约束条件。

分解问题:将复杂问题分解成多个小问题,逐步解决。

学习基础知识

掌握编程语言:熟悉变量、数据类型、运算符、控制结构(如循环和条件语句)、函数等基本概念。

理解数据结构和算法:学习常见的数据结构(如数组、链表、堆栈、树、图)和算法(如查找、排序、搜索、动态规划),并了解如何选择合适的数据结构和算法来优化性能。

掌握编程范式:学习面向对象编程、面向过程编程、函数式编程等不同的编程范式,以组织代码。

实践练习

多做练习:通过大量的编程练习来提升自己的编程能力,包括编写小程序、解决编程题目等。

编写代码:将解决方案转化为实际可执行程序,注重代码的可读性和可维护性。

分步调试:在编写代码时,逐步实现并测试每个模块,通过单元测试和调试工具排除错误。

逻辑思维和设计解决方案

编写伪代码和流程图:通过编写伪代码或流程图来帮助自己理清思路,设计出合理的解决方案。

使用思维导图:利用思维导图或流程图展示问题的结构和逻辑步骤,帮助理清各个环节之间的关系。

持续学习和反思

阅读优秀代码:阅读和分析其他程序员的代码,学习他们的编程技巧和思维模式。

与他人交流:参与编程社区,与其他程序员讨论和交流,从他人的观点中获得启发。

持续学习:不断学习新的编程语言、技术和工具,保持知识的更新。

培养良好的编程习惯

注重代码整洁和可读性:养成良好的编码习惯,使代码易于理解和维护。

保持耐心和毅力:编程需要时间和努力,保持耐心,不断尝试和练习。

通过上述方法的系统学习和实践,可以逐步提高编程思维能力。记住,编程思维是通过不断的练习和反思逐渐培养出来的,只要坚持不懈,就一定能够掌握这种高效的思维方式。